This page contains the following resources developed to assist farmers implement best practice food safety processes on farm:
- Salmonella Guide for Producers: a practical guide for preventing Salmonella from entering and infecting the farm.
- Salmonella Swabbing Procedures: illustrated swabbing guides for different layer environments, including deep litter sheds, conventional cages, slatted sheds and more.
- Synopsis of Salmonella Response Plan: a guide for farmers to respond to a Salmonella infection on farm.
- Codes of Practice: guides to basic hygienic egg production for human consumption.
- Egg Stamping resources: egg stamping is a legal requirement. These resources provide all the facts.
- Salmonella Posters: a set of 6 downloadable posters relating to Salmonella prevention in six different elements of egg production.
- Australian Eggs have also developed the Salmonella Risk Assessment Toolkit to help farmers refine food safety processes across the business.

Salmonella Response Plans
Salmonella Enteritidis Operational Response Plan
This document provides guidance for government and the layer industry to respond to cases of Salmonella Enteritidis, and replaces the earlier 2017 version of the document.
